Maharashtra Assembly Elections: Ajit Pawar Meets Amit Shah To Discuss Strategy For All 288 Seats

Ajit Pawar clarified that his meeting with Home Minister Amit Shah in Mumbai was strictly about agricultural issues. He mentioned discussing concerns related to cotton and soybean crops and requested not to ban onion imports to ensure fair prices for farmers.

Addressing the upcoming Assembly polls, Maharashtra Deputy CM Ajit Pawar stated that discussions on all 288 seats with the Mahay are almost complete. He mentioned that only a few seats remain to be discussed, and the exact number will be finalised soon.

Ajit Pawar's Meeting with Amit Shah

Pawar elaborated on his meeting with Amit Shah, stating, "I met Union Home Minister Amit Shah because he had come to Mumbai for Ganpati Darshan. I did discuss some issues related to farming related to cotton, and soybean. I have also requested not to ban the import of onions...We need to see how onion farmers get a good price for their produce...I discussed all these issues..."

He further emphasised that their conversation was limited to farming matters. Clarification on Election Strategy

When questioned about reports suggesting his party might contest elections alone, Pawar dismissed these claims. He stated that he never made such statements and is focused on ensuring their schemes benefit the people.

Pawar said, "I have never said that I will contest alone ...those who are making such statements, you must ask them ..I have no reason to respond to others's statment...we are focused on making sure our schemes reach people for their benefits."

The Deputy CM reiterated that they would sit together soon to finalise discussions on the remaining seats. This collaborative approach aims at ensuring a comprehensive strategy for the upcoming elections.
